The N-terminal dimerization domains of human and Drosophila CTCF have similar functionality.

Sofia KamalyanOlga KyrchanovaNatalia KlimenkoValentin BaboshaYulia VasilevaElena BelovaDariya FursenkoOksana MaksimenkoPavel Georgiev
Published in: Epigenetics & chromatin (2024)
Our findings suggest that one of the evolutionarily conserved functions of the unstructured N-terminal dimerization domain is to recruit dCTCF to its genomic sites in vivo.
